An AI friend app pairs a large language model with a persistent character profile so the conversation feels continuous rather than restarting every session. The app stores facts you share — your dog's name, your job stress, the trip you're planning — and threads them back into later replies. Good ones also handle voice notes, generate images of the character on request, and adapt tone based on context.
What separates a useful app from a novelty toy is memory fidelity and rate limits. A demo that forgets your name by day three isn't a friend, it's a chatbot with amnesia. The single biggest predictor of whether an AI friend feels real after week two is how the system handles memory. Token windows are finite. Every app has to decide what to forget, summarize, or retrieve.
Replika summarizes aggressively and you'll notice details flatten by month two. Character.AI's memory is bot-specific and resets behavior is inconsistent across characters. Nomi and Kindroid market memory heavily and perform reasonably, but both sit at premium-only pricing. [MIT Technology Review](https://www.technologyreview.com) has covered how retrieval-augmented generation and vector databases changed what's possible here — apps that adopted RAG architectures in 2023-2024 sustain context far better than those still relying on pure context-window tricks.

Replika removed erotic roleplay in February 2023 with no warning, breaking thousands of established companions overnight. That's a product-risk signal. Read changelog histories before you build six months of memory inside an app whose owner might pivot.

Memory quality depends on architecture, not marketing. Apps using persistent storage with retrieval-augmented generation outperform those relying on rolling context-window summarization, because summarization flattens detail over time. AIAngels stores conversation history at full fidelity rather than compressing it after week two, which is when most competitors start dropping specifics. Nomi and Kindroid also perform well on memory but sit at premium-only pricing. Replika summarizes aggressively and noticeably degrades by month two. Character.AI memory is per-bot and inconsistent. The practical test: tell the AI a specific fact in week one, don't reference it again, and ask about it in week six.

The American Psychological Association has published cautionary work on parasocial AI relationships and recommends treating companion apps as supplements rather than replacements for human connection. What an AI friend app does well: low-stakes practice for social anxiety, journaling with a responsive listener, creative roleplay, late-night company when human friends are asleep. What it doesn't do: provide the reciprocal stakes, shared physical experiences, and unpredictability that define real friendship. AIAngels is built for the first list, not the second. Use it accordingly, and don't cancel plans with humans to talk to it.

Treat any AI friend app like a service that logs everything you type, because that's what it is. Conversations are stored on company servers and may be used for model training depending on the platform's privacy policy. Read the data handling section before sharing financial details, medical information, or anything you'd be uncomfortable seeing in a breach disclosure.
